- W1480683221 abstract "The elongation step of transcription is a dynamic process that provides many opportunities for regulation. Biochemical analysis of this reaction has allowed transcript elongation to be staged into several distinct mechanistic steps, each of which can be assayed. The assays themselves are simple and technically straightforward, but their design and interpretation require some understanding of the transcript-elongation process. Many eukaryotic genes are subject to some form of regulation during the elongation process. The regulation is influenced by trans-acting factors that can stimulate or inhibit the activity of the transcribing RNA polymerase. This chapter highlights the various methods and the types of assays that can be used to identify such factors in eukaryotic cells. The chapter illustrates the elongation assays of one such factor, TFIIS. The process of transcript elongation is discussed, with a particular emphasis on the definition of some of the commonly used terms and the steps where transcription regulation might occur." @default.
